Meaning of Roth IRA

Contributions made to a Roth IRA after taxes grow tax-free and are available for tax-free withdrawals in retirement. Conventional IRA accounts can be converted to Roth IRAs by anybody, despite the income cap on contributions. Roth IRAs provide significant tax benefits for retirement savings.

Roth IRAs are attractive because of their tax-free growth and retirement withdrawals. There are no lifetime minimum distribution requirements for Roth IRAs. Roth IRAs are helpful for retirement planning because of their flexibility.

Younger investors who want decades of tax-free gain may choose a Roth IRA. Early contributions to a Roth IRA contribute to the accumulation of tax-free retirement assets. Planning for retirement is aided by knowing the benefits of a Roth IRA.

Pros / Advantages of Roth IRA

Retirement planning, tax efficiency, and strategy optimization are all enhanced by using a Roth IRA calculator.

Flexibility in Withdrawals

Contributions to a Roth IRA are always tax-free. This provides flexibility in times of disaster or opportunity. Contributions can be withdrawn tax-free.

Tax-free Retirement Income

Tax planning is aided by tax-free retirement income from Roth IRAs. With tax-free income, you can handle retirement taxes more effectively. After taxes, tax efficiency increases retirement wealth.

No Required Minimum Distributions

Roth IRAs do not have a lifetime minimum withdrawal requirement. This provides possibilities for planning retirement income. Let your Roth savings grow if you don’t need them.

FAQ

What is the Income Limit for Roth Ira Contributions?

Income limits for direct Roth contributions change annually and are dependent on filing status. Examine the boundaries that currently exist in your scenario. Regardless of wealth, high earners are able to convert.

What is the Five-year Rule?

Roth IRAs must remain open for five years before tax-free earnings can be withdrawn. Both direct and conversion donations are subject to this rule. Planning for withdrawals is made easier by being aware of this rule.

Can I Withdraw My Contributions Anytime?

Donations can be taken out at any moment without incurring penalties or taxes. Profits cannot be withdrawn out tax-free until age 59 1/2 if the account is open for five years.
